If passthrough is being >> used, instead, keep respecting the guest PAT, and emulate the guest >> MTRRs through the PAT field of the nested page tables. >> >> The only snag is that WP memory cannot be emulated correctly, >> because Linux's default PAT setting only includes the other types. >> >> Signed-off-by: Paolo Bonzini >> --- >> arch/x86/kvm/svm.c | 47 ++++++++++++++++++++++++++++++++++++++++++----- >> 1 file changed, 42 insertions(+), 5 deletions(-) >> >> diff --git a/arch/x86/kvm/svm.c b/arch/x86/kvm/svm.c >> index 602b974a60a6..0f125c1860ec 100644 >> --- a/arch/x86/kvm/svm.c >> +++ b/arch/x86/kvm/svm.c >> @@ -1085,6 +1085,47 @@ static u64 svm_compute_tsc_offset(struct >> kvm_vcpu *vcpu, u64 target_tsc) >> return target_tsc - tsc; >> } >> >> +static void svm_set_guest_pat(struct vcpu_svm *svm, u64 *g_pat) >> +{ >> + struct kvm_vcpu *vcpu = &svm->vcpu; >> + >> + /* Unlike Intel, AMD takes the guest's CR0.CD into account. > > I noticed this code in svm_set_cr0(): > > if (!(vcpu->kvm->arch.disabled_quirks & KVM_QUIRK_CD_NW_CLEARED)) > cr0 &= ~(X86_CR0_CD | X86_CR0_NW); > > gCR0.CD is hidden to CPU if KVM_QUIRK_CD_NW_CLEARED is not set and looks > like > it is the normal case after grepping Qemu code. > >> + * >> + * AMD does not have IPAT. To emulate it for the case of guests >> + * with no assigned devices, just set everything to WB. If guests >> + * have assigned devices, however, we cannot force WB for RAM >> + * pages only, so use the guest IPAT as passed. >> + */ >> + if (!kvm_arch_has_assigned_device(vcpu->kvm)) >> + *g_pat = 0x0606060606060606; >> + else >> + *g_pat = vcpu->arch.pat; >> +} >> + >> +static u64 svm_get_mt_mask(struct kvm_vcpu *vcpu, gfn_t gfn, bool >> is_mmio) >> +{ >> + u8 cache; >> + >> + /* >> + * 1. MMIO: always map as UC >> + * 2. No passthrough: always map as WB, and force guest PAT to WB >> as well >> + * 3. Passthrough: can't guarantee the result, try to trust guest. >> + */ >> + if (is_mmio) >> + return _PAGE_NOCACHE; >> + >> + if (!kvm_arch_has_assigned_device(vcpu->kvm)) >> + return 0; >> + >> + cache = kvm_mtrr_get_guest_memory_type(vcpu, gfn); >> + > > @cache return from kvm_mtrr_get_guest_memory_type is MTRR_TYPE_* > which is different with _PAGE_CACHE_MODE_*. The latter is pure SW > usage, e.g: > _PAGE_CACHE_MODE_WB = 0 and #define MTRR_TYPE_WRBACK 6 Oops, you're right. In fact my first version was correct, then I changed it to use cachemode2protval and screwed up.
